Posted on: 04/12/2025
Description :
Position Overview.
We are seeking a highly skilled Data Modeler with around 5 years of experience in designing, developing, and implementing robust data models to support analytical and operational data systems.
The ideal candidate should have a strong understanding of data modeling concepts, architecture patterns, and design methodologies across various layers of data storage and consumption.
Key Responsibilities :
- Design and develop Conceptual, Logical, and Physical Data Models based on business requirements, ensuring alignment with data governance and architectural standards.
- Collaborate with business analysts, data engineers, and stakeholders to translate business needs into scalable and maintainable data structures.
- Perform data design, model design, and data profiling to ensure data quality, consistency, and integrity across multiple systems.
- Work with different modeling methodologies including:
- 3NF (Third Normal Form) for operational data stores.
- Data Vault modeling for scalable, auditable enterprise data warehouses.
- Common Data Model (CDM) for standardized data representation across applications.
- Industry domain models (e.g., finance, healthcare, retail) to ensure semantic consistency.
- Design and support implementation of Medallion Architecture (Bronze, Silver, Gold layers) in modern data platforms such as Microsoft Fabric, Azure Synapse, or Databricks.
- Define and maintain metrics and attributes for analytical models and ensure proper dimensional modeling for BI and reporting solutions.
- Support forward and reverse engineering processes to generate physical databases from logical models and derive models from existing databases.
- Collaborate with development teams to ensure model changes are properly implemented and version-controlled.
- Participate in performance tuning and optimization of database structures.
- Maintain documentation and metadata for all data models, ensuring compliance with data governance and architectural best practices.
Technical Skills Required :
- Strong expertise in Conceptual, Logical, and Physical Data Modeling.
- Hands-on experience in Data Design, Data Profiling, and Normalization/Denormalization techniques.
- Practical knowledge of Data Vault, 3NF, and Dimensional Modeling.
- Good understanding of Medallion Architecture (Bronze, Silver, Gold Layers) and its role in data pipelines.
- Familiarity with Common Data Model (CDM) and Industry Domain Models.
- Understanding of Forward Engineering (creating databases from models) and Reverse Engineering (deriving models from existing databases).
- Experience with at least one Data Modeling Tool such as Erwin Data Modeler, PowerDesigner, or SQL Data Modeler.
- Basic to intermediate proficiency in Erwin Data Modeler, including schema generation, version control, and metadata management.
- Familiarity with relational databases (e.g., Oracle, SQL Server, PostgreSQL) and cloud-based data platforms (e.g., Azure Synapse, MS Fabric, Snowflake).
Did you find something suspicious?
Posted by
Posted in
Data Engineering
Functional Area
Data Engineering
Job Code
1584087